Job description

Under the general direction and supervision of the Superintendent, Physical Plant, the Custodian II position functions as a working supervisor who supervises and trains custodial staff and participates in the regular cleaning and security operations necessary for proper maintenance, safety, and security of an assigned building or group of buildings. This full-time regular position maintains inventories of cleaning equipment and supplies and ensures they are properly used and stored. The custodial supervisor is responsible for cleanliness, sanitation, and orderliness both inside and outside of areas assigned, as well as for the removal of waste collected. The custodial supervisor also makes regular inspections to ensure maintenance of cleanliness standards and safe and secure conditions, and performs other maintenance as directed. This is a full-time, regular position.

Essential Functions

Clean All Aspects of Assigned Area

  • Cleans and disinfects sinks, toilets, and trash receptacles; cleans and fills toilet paper and paper towel dispensers; cleans mirrors, hand rails, glass doors, windows, window ledges, walls, coat racks, file cabinets, blinds, shelves, tables, chairs, chalkboards, dry erase boards, ceilings, diffusers, and air ducts; empties trash cans and replaces liners; changes light bulbs; sweeps, dusts, scrubs, buffs, strips and wax hard surface floors in all assigned areas; vacuums carpets; shampoos and extracts carpets as needed.

Secure Area

  • Responsible for unlocking all doors as needed and assigned, and making sure all doors are locked after use.

Safety and Security

  • Understand the dangers and safety precautions in the use of cleaning chemicals. Keep emergency eye wash stations in working order.
  • Put out "wet floor" signs when appropriate and remove them when the floors are dry.
  • Assist in maintaining a secure environment for the building, and secure assistance from authorities as needed.

Required Knowledge, Skills, And Abilities

  • Knowledge of custodial and floor care supplies, materials, and equipment. Skill and ability to use this knowledge.
  • Ability to cradle 55-gallon drums of cleaning materials with assistance.
  • Ability to move approximately 100 pounds a short distance with assistance.
  • Ability to move approximately 50 pounds approximately 30 feet.
  • Ability to work and communicate with a diverse group of students, staff, and the public.
  • Ability to work as a productive member of a maintenance team using the established practices, procedures, and policies of the college and the directives of the supervisor.
  • Ability to lift equipment to multi-level areas.
  • Ability to climb ladders up to 12 feet, then reach a 16-foot ceiling height.
  • Ability to communicate effectively in writing, in person, and on the phone.
  • Ability to use basic computer skills.
  • The individual must possess the above skills and abilities or be able to explain and demonstrate that the individual can perform the essential functions of the job, with or without reasonable accommodation, using some other combination of skills and abilities.

Minimum Qualifications

  • High school graduate or GED.
  • Minimum of three (3) years of experience in the custodial area, with one (1) year in a supervisory capacity.
  • Able to work with cleaning chemicals.
  • Minimum 1 year of experience in the maintenance of hard surface floors
